|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 766 人关注过本帖
标题:跪求压缩数据、备份数据源代码
只看楼主 加入收藏
luojia86
Rank: 1
等 级:新手上路
帖 子:34
专家分:0
注 册:2008-4-6
结帖率:100%
收藏
 问题点数:0 回复次数:2 
跪求压缩数据、备份数据源代码
我做了 一个管理系统,但其中的压缩数据和备份数据的模块还没做。还求大家赐教
搜索更多相关主题的帖子: 数据源 代码 压缩 
2008-05-28 21:44
multiple1902
Rank: 8Rank: 8
等 级:贵宾
威 望:42
帖 子:4881
专家分:671
注 册:2007-2-9
收藏
得分:0 
Function CompactDB
    ' 修改自Dvbbs 7.1.0 SQL  Admin\Data.asp
    Dim fso, Engine, strDBPath,JET_3X
    strDBPath = left(Server.MapPath(SqlDatabase),instrrev(Server.MapPath(SqlDatabase),"\"))
    Set fso = CreateObject("Scripting.FileSystemObject")
    
    If fso.FileExists(Server.MapPath(SqlDatabase)) Then
        fso.CopyFile Server.MapPath(SqlDatabase),strDBPath & "temp.mdb"
        Set Engine = CreateObject("JRO.JetEngine")
    
         "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& strDBPath & "temp.mdb", _
            "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& strDBPath & "temp1.mdb"
    
    fso.CopyFile strDBPath & "temp1.mdb",Server.MapPath(SqlDatabase)
    fso.DeleteFile strDBPath & "temp.mdb"
    fso.DeleteFile strDBPath & "temp1.mdb"
    Set fso = nothing
    Set Engine = nothing
    
        CompactDB = "你的数据库, " & SqlDatabase & ", 已经压缩成功!" & vbCrLf
    
    Else
        CompactDB = "数据库名称或路径不正确. 请重试!" & vbCrLf
    End If
    
    End Function

备份可以认为是复制文件。

你也不说是Access数据库还是sqlserver还是oracle,怎么给你解决问题?
2008-05-28 22:04
三断笛
Rank: 10Rank: 10Rank: 10
等 级:贵宾
威 望:31
帖 子:1621
专家分:1617
注 册:2007-5-24
收藏
得分:0 
ACCESS压缩可以用DAO,JRO
SQL和Oracle压缩有SQL语句

备分的话,ACCESS直接把数据库文件复制到专用备份文件夹吧,这样只能进行完全备份
SQL和Oracle可以用SQL语句按需要进行完全/差异备份
2008-05-29 02:27
快速回复:跪求压缩数据、备份数据源代码
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.015566 second(s), 7 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ved